English: Caption text says "Pittsburgh team that Is now owned by Benny Leonard, retired undefeated lightweight boxing champion of the world, will play the Detroit entry for the National hockey championship in Olympia Sunday night. Left to right, the men pictured here are Cotton, White, McKlnnon and Drury.
